What reduction target are we pursuing?

We aim to reduce our total CO2e emissions by 70% by 2030 and by 90% by 2045.

Why have we decided against compensation?

We have decided against compensation because we believe that reducing our own emissions is the most effective way to make a sustainable contribution to climate protection. Offsetting external savings against our own emissions does not support achieving long-term reduction goals.

How do we promote social justice?

All our suppliers are monitored through BSCI audits to ensure compliance with our social standards. Together with the regional diversu e.V. in Lüneburg, we hold anti-discrimination workshops for our employees. Additionally, we are signatories of the Diversity Charter.
